  "content": "Weeks of political uncertainty and intense speculation in Karnataka came to an end after the Congress high command officially granted approval for a comprehensive state cabinet expansion. Under this mandate, 20 legislators are set to be inducted as cabinet ministers into the government led by Chief Minister DK Shivkumar. The official swearing-in ceremony has been scheduled for Monday evening at 4:05 PM within the Loka Bhavan premises. This move aims to fill long-vacant portfolios, complete the executive setup, and streamline the administrative functioning of the state government.\n\nKey Constitutional Appointments and Central Approval\nAccording to official details released by the Chief Minister's Office, Congress General Secretary KC Venugopal formally communicated the high command's decision to the state leadership following clearance from the party president. Alongside the cabinet entries, the party finalized key constitutional positions for both legislative houses to ensure smooth parliamentary proceedings. Senior leader GS Patil has been designated as the new Speaker of the Karnataka Legislative Assembly, with AS Ponnanna taking charge as Deputy Speaker. In the Legislative Council, Saleem Ahmed has been appointed as Chairman, while Umashree will assume duties as Deputy Chairperson.\n\n stream \n\nFull Roster of the 20 Inducted Ministers\nThe 20-member list represents a mix of seasoned leaders, former cabinet members, and prominent party legislators. Prominent names being inducted include former Deputy Chief Minister Laxman Savadi and former ministers Shivaraj Tangadagi, B Nagendra, BZ Zameer Ahmed Khan, Santosh Lad, Madhu Bangarappa, and N Chaluvaraya Swamy. The array of new cabinet members also features PM Narendraswamy, Rudrappa Lamani, KS Basavanthappa, T Raghumurthy, Rizwan Arshad, Puttarangashetty, Mankala Vaidya, Ajay Singh, KM Shivalinge Gowda, HC Balakrishna, Gayatri Shantagowda, Basavaraj Rayareddy, and Vijayanand Kashappanavar.\n\nManaging Regional, Factional, and Caste Dynamics\nThe decision follows weeks of aggressive lobbying by ambitious Congress lawmakers across the state. Crafting the final list required multiple rounds of high-level consultations in New Delhi between Chief Minister DK Shivkumar, senior state figures, and the central leadership. The primary cause for delay was the intricate task of balancing regional representation, caste calculations, and internal party factions. Political analysts note that establishing a complete cabinet provides much-needed administrative stability, improves governance, and reassures various communities that their interests are represented at the top level of government.\n\nLeaders React to Cabinet Expansion\nExpressing satisfaction over his induction, former Deputy Chief Minister and Congress MLA Laxman Savadi noted that his critics had received a definitive reply through this decision. He thanked Chief Minister DK Shivkumar for fulfilling his promise and expressed gratitude toward the party leadership. Meanwhile, Minister for Home, IT, and BT Priyank Kharge highlighted that operating with a full cabinet is vital for robust administration.
